Community Systems Foundation (CSF) is dedicated to improving the quality of life through applied research and direct assistance to communities, governmental agencies operating at the local, regional and national levels, and service oriented entities in the private sector. The cornerstone of the CSF approach is the development and application of techniques to help communities (groups of people sharing some common interest or identity) gain a better understanding of their environment and to act in accordance with that understanding to attain their goals. The common element in the CSF repertoire of techniques is community learning.

The organization holds its annual public meeting at the School of Natural Resources and Environment. Barton R. Burkhalter and Dean H. Wilson are co-founders of the organization, which formed in 1963.
